Regulations for receiving USD in Ukraine
NBU (National Bank of Ukraine) requires foreign currency received to be converted to UAH within 180 days. War-time regulations in effect — check current NBU guidance. Wise and Payoneer both operational as of 2026.
Tax on USD income in Ukraine
IT professionals in Ukraine often register as FOP (Individual Entrepreneur) — a simplified tax system with 5% flat tax on income below UAH 1 million/year. Foreign currency income reported in UAH equivalent.
